I use the same as Michael. It has worked well for me. I also just signed up for the virtual terminal (what Rick is speaking of). It has a 20 dollar monthly fee. So far it has worked well. I really like having the payment before leaving home. At my last inspection on Friday the seller decided that he didn't want to sell the house. The seller paid my cancellation fee by credit card. I probably would not have gotten paid if I was not able to take his card info on site.

I went into my Account page and there is apparently 3 types of accounts. Personal, Premier, and Business. The Personal is pretty basic with very little options or features. The only difference between the Premier and Business feature wise is the Business allows multiple users. I have the Premier account cuz I am the only user, no sense in upgrading to Business.

As a comparison, the company I am with currently is a virtual terminal setup. I have been consistantly paying around $26 in fees plus the percentage on the charges. I am unhappy with the fact that the fees are very nondescript and confusing. While the service works and I have had no problems with it, it is very basic and does nothing to go above and beyond.
I have to call and see about getting out of my contract. I was told that I could get out if they raised my percentage rate, which they just did (though they tried to make it hard to tell and did not clearly disclose that they were doing so.) I think I will give the Paypal thing a try. Even if I upgrade to the $20 virtual terminal option, I still save money. I really like the idea of mainly having people enter their own info and never handling their credit cards numbers. I will definately not leave the money in a Paypal accessible account becasue of my past personal experience with them. But transferring weekly is not a big deal.
